抽象类 为什么使用抽象类 1:定义Dog类 有颜色属性和叫的方法 2:定义Bird类 有颜色属性和叫的方法 3:定义其父类Animal 1:抽取共性颜色属性和叫的方法 1:颜色的属性可以使用默认初始化值。 2:叫的方法在父类中如何定义? 1:狗是旺旺 2:鸟是叽叽喳喳 3:可以将父类的方法定义为狗叫 ...
分类:
编程语言 时间:
2020-09-10 23:03:20
阅读次数:
44
面向对象进阶 在前面的章节我们已经了解了面向对象的入门知识,知道了如何定义类,如何创建对象以及如何给对象发消息。为了能够更好的使用面向对象编程思想进行程序开发,我们还需要对Python中的面向对象编程进行更为深入的了解。 @property装饰器 之前我们讨论过Python中属性和方法访问权限的问题 ...
分类:
其他好文 时间:
2020-04-12 12:31:40
阅读次数:
60
类 对象是特征与技能的结合体 类是一系列对象相同的特征和技能的结合体 如何定义类 首先定义类,后调用类创造对象 定义类的语法 注意:类名必须要遵循驼峰命名法 在定义类发生的事情 1. 类在定义时,会产生一个空的名称空间 2. 会把类内部所有名字,扔进类的名称空间 注意: 类在定义阶段就已经产生好了名 ...
分类:
其他好文 时间:
2019-10-14 01:13:21
阅读次数:
80
一、定义类 类的重要性,所有Java程序都以类class为组织单元 如何定义类 一个全面的类定义比较复杂,如: 定义类的步骤: a.定义类名 b.编写类的属性 c.编写类的方法 二、使用对象 java对象 使用对象的步骤 1、创建对象: 类名 对象名 = new 类名(); 2、使用对象 引用对象的 ...
分类:
编程语言 时间:
2019-09-23 16:56:44
阅读次数:
95
在前面的章节我们已经了解了面向对象的入门知识,知道了如何定义类,如何创建对象以及如何给对象发消息。为了能够更好的使用面向对象编程思想进行程序开发,我们还需要对Python中的面向对象编程进行更为深入的了解。 @property装饰器 之前我们讨论过Python中属性和方法访问权限的问题,虽然我们不建 ...
分类:
编程语言 时间:
2019-05-25 22:46:10
阅读次数:
116
1.什么是类 类是具有相同属性的一批对象的抽象化。 1.1属性 类或者是对象具有的特征称为属性。 同一类的对象具有相同属性,但都具有各自的属性值,因此每一个对象都是一个独立的个体。 1.2方法(Method) 类或者对象的行为称为方法 2.如何定义类和对象 2.1定义一个类 一个类中可以存在多个属性 ...
分类:
其他好文 时间:
2019-04-19 21:20:39
阅读次数:
173
一.类的属性和方法: 示例一 类的方法定义了类的某种行为(功能),而且方法的具体实现封装在类中,实现了信息隐藏。 二.如何定义类的方法: 定义类的三个方法: 1.方法的名称 2.方法的返回值类型 3.方法的主体 语法: 编写方法: 1.定义方法名和返回值类型 2.在{}中编写方法的主体部分 编写时需 ...
分类:
其他好文 时间:
2018-10-13 22:49:06
阅读次数:
214
1、类的定义: 类的关键字定义使用class 1.定义一个空类 Class Person{}; 2.定义一个有成员属性和操作的类 Class Person{ //成员属性 $name = ''; //操 作 protected function getActionName() { return $t ...
分类:
Web程序 时间:
2018-09-12 15:08:13
阅读次数:
201
类的对象 有三种对象 可以做什么操作 包括什么属性 类对象 属性引用、实例化 函数方法、内置的属性、类变量 实例对象 属性引用 函数方法、类变量、实例变量 方法对象 1. 类对象、实例对象、方法对象 1.1 如何定义类 1.2 属性引用 1.3 实例化操作 1.4 __init__ 2. 属性之“变 ...
分类:
其他好文 时间:
2017-09-15 20:28:52
阅读次数:
199
1.如何定义类的方法 类的方法必须包括以上三个部分 (1)方法的名称 (2)方法的返回值 (3)方法的主体 语法 编写方法时,分两步完成 第一步:定义方法名和返回值类型 第二步:在{ }中编写方法的主体部分 编写方法时,要注意以下三点 方法体放在一对大括号中。方法体就是一段程序代码,完成一定的工作 ...
分类:
其他好文 时间:
2017-08-13 23:21:12
阅读次数:
304